‘Land is Calling’ tourism video premiers

Saudi’s national tourism brand ‘Saudi, Welcome to Arabia’  premiered its new international campaign, “This Land is Calling”, launching across the United Kingdom, France, Italy, Germany, and the United States. 

As part of a promotional campaign inviting tourist to visit Saudi Arabia, the Saudi Tourism Authority launched “This Land is Calling” video August 28, 2024.

Commenting at the launch, Fahd Hamidaddin, CEO and a Member of the Board, Saudi Tourism Authority, remarked:

“‘This Land is Calling’ is a visually stunning invitation to the world, from Saudi. Developed through insights gleaned from visitors to the country, the film is an ode to the mesmerizing duality of our country’s storied past, and our ambitious future. It reflects our pursuit of perfection – a cycle of continuous learning, rooted in data, as we iterate and develop our offerings to facilitate our growth trajectory as a destination of choice for all. With this campaign, we hope to ignite the curiosity of the traveler who craves the excitement of a completely new experience – whether in culture, adventure, sport, or entertainment. Saudi has been enjoying stellar growth in demand witnessing a 73 per cent growth in the annual average of tourists from Europe and the United States, and we continue to work with local and global partners to increase and enrich our offerings, so the 150 million tourists we welcome by 2030 can truly experience the pulsating Heart of Arabia.”

Saudi is home to over 10,000 archaeological sites and eight UNESCO World Heritage Sites, with the addition of its latest site, the Al-Faw Archaeological Area, and it has aggressively launched numerous cultural, entertainment and sports events including Riyadh SeasonAlUla’s Season & diverse festivalsJeddah Al Balad‘s heritage and cultural attractions, SoundStorm MDL Beast – one of the biggest music festivals in the world, the Saudi Arabian F1 Grand PrixDakar Rally and Saudi Cup, and others.

The video features a woman exploring Saudi Arabia’s expansive geography, diverse terrain and natural wonders including the Red Sea, the mountains of Aseer as well as Riyadh and Jeddah.
